Divided into four sections, this text covers currents, electric fields and particles; dayside aurora; solar wind-magnetosphere coupling; and waves.
The Earth's magnetosphere is part of our environment, and physical processes in the magnetosphere and coupling between the solar energy stream, the solar wind, and the magnetosphere are important to our understanding of our environment. Variations in the electromagnetic and particle energy output of the Sun have a significant effect on global changes. The energy transfer mechanisms at the dayside magnetospheric boundary layers and their ionospheric signatures may be even more important to solar-terrestrial research than the nightside processes. The dayside boundary layer and the polar cusps are the Earth's windows to outer space.
